Why We Like The Trail Code GTX Hiking Boot
BC, the PCT, and other wet environments require the Hoka One One Trail Cod GTX Hiking Boot for multi-day backpacking trips. Its burly leather upper has a GORE-TEX waterproof, breathable membrane to fend off muddy trails and well as wet weather. Underfoot, a cushy footbed and supportive rubber foam keep our feet prime for hiking miles with heavy backpacks.
Details
- Burly hiking boot built for backpacking in wet environments
- GORE-TEX waterproof, breathable protection fends off rain and mud
- Leather upper ensures long-lasting support and durability
- Cushy EVA footbed with rubberized foam midlayer for stability
- Vibram MegaGrip rubber maximizes traction on any terrain

March 14, 2024
Bummer, looks like Hoka shoes are going to be too narrow.
My foot doctor recommended getting some Hoka shoes. I ordered the Trail Code GTX hiking boots in a beautiful blue color, men's size 8, wide, but they were way too narrow, especially in my problem area, bunion. Wish they made a wider size. The boots looked amazing, just way too tight for me, and going up to a larger size would have made them way too long.
